Tolquhon Castle

Originally a tower-house called Preston Tower built in the 1420's for Sir John Forbes (a noble family of N.E. Scotland), the building was expanded into a grand dwelling with emphasis on luxury rather than defence between 1584 and 1589 by the 7th Laird William Forbes. The Forbes family continued to use the property until they sold it in 1518, although the 11th Laird (also called William) refused to leave and had to be escorted away by troops. From then on the building was used as a farm house through to the 1850's when it was abandoned and fell into dereliction. Now it's safe in the hands of Historic Scotland.
